突发性能实例t6生产环境能跑mysql吗?

突发性能实例T6在生产环境中可以运行MySQL,但需要根据具体业务负载和性能需求进行合理配置和监控。

突发性能实例T6是阿里云提供的一种基于CPU积分机制的云服务器实例,适用于对CPU性能要求不高的轻量级应用场景。它的核心特点是采用“基准性能+突发性能”的模式,基准性能较低,但可以通过积累CPU积分在需要时实现短时间的性能爆发。这种设计使得T6实例在成本上具有显著优势,尤其适合负载波动较大的应用。

对于MySQL这样的数据库服务,T6实例是否适用取决于以下几个关键因素:

  1. 业务负载特性
    MySQL的性能需求与业务负载密切相关。如果业务场景是轻量级的,例如小型网站、个人博客或开发测试环境,T6实例完全可以胜任。然而,对于高并发、高写入或复杂查询的生产环境,T6的基准性能可能无法满足需求,尤其是在CPU积分耗尽后,性能会显著下降,可能导致数据库响应变慢甚至服务中断。

  2. CPU积分管理
    T6实例的CPU积分机制是其核心特点。在低负载时,实例会积累CPU积分,而在高负载时消耗积分以提升性能。如果业务负载较为平稳,且峰值负载时间较短,T6实例可以通过积分机制应对突发需求。但如果负载持续较高,积分可能迅速耗尽,导致性能受限。因此,在使用T6实例运行MySQL时,必须密切监控CPU积分的使用情况,并合理规划负载峰值

  3. 存储与网络性能
    除了CPU性能,MySQL的性能还受到存储和网络的影响。T6实例支持多种存储类型,建议选择SSD云盘以提升I/O性能。此外,确保网络带宽足够,避免因网络瓶颈影响数据库访问速度。

  4. 优化与调校
    在T6实例上运行MySQL时,可以通过优化数据库配置来提升性能。例如,调整InnoDB缓冲池大小、优化查询语句、启用查询缓存等。此外,定期清理无用数据和索引也能减轻数据库负担。

综上所述,突发性能实例T6在特定场景下可以用于运行MySQL,但需要根据业务负载特点进行合理规划和优化。对于负载较高或对性能稳定性要求严格的生产环境,建议选择性能更稳定的实例类型,如通用型或计算型实例,以确保数据库服务的可靠性和响应速度。

未经允许不得转载:ECLOUD博客 » 突发性能实例t6生产环境能跑mysql吗?